About 18 Bassenthwaite Gardens
18 Bassenthwaite Gardens is a semi-detached house in Bordon (GU35 0JW).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2020) shows a C (score 73).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87).

No sales recorded with HM Land Registry
That can mean the property has never traded since the registry began publishing in 1995, was a new build that hasn't been registered yet, or is held in the same hands long-term.
